Developmental Benefits of Playtime

Playtime is an essential part of a child’s life, and at 18-24 months, it’s crucial for their cognitive, emotional, and physical development. During this stage, children learn to navigate their surroundings, develop problem-solving skills, and start to understand cause-and-effect relationships. For instance, when a child plays with blocks, they’re not just stacking them up; they’re learning about balance, gravity, and spatial awareness. As a parent, it’s heartwarming to see your little one’s face light up when they figure out how to make a block tower stand upright.

As children engage in play, they also develop their fine motor skills, hand-eye coordination, and dexterity. Simple activities like playing with playdough, coloring, or stacking cups can help improve their hand movements and overall coordination. Moreover, playtime helps children develop their social skills, like sharing, taking turns, and cooperating with others. For example, when playing with a friend, a child learns to wait for their turn, share toys, and communicate their needs.

In real-world scenarios, playtime can be incorporated into daily routines, making it a fun and engaging experience for both the child and the parent. For instance, during bath time, you can use cups and buckets to teach your child about water displacement and measurement. Similarly, during mealtime, you can use shapes and colors to make mealtime more engaging and educational. By making playtime a part of daily life, you can help your child develop a strong foundation for future learning and success.

Ensuring Safety and Durability

When choosing toys for your 18-24 month old boy, safety and durability are paramount. At this age, children are naturally curious and love to explore their surroundings, which can sometimes lead to accidents and injuries. To minimize the risk of harm, it’s essential to choose toys that are designed with safety in mind. For instance, toys with small parts, sharp edges, or choking hazards should be avoided, as they can pose a significant risk to your child’s safety.

In addition to safety, durability is also an important consideration. Toys that are flimsy or poorly made can break easily, which can be frustrating for both the child and the parent. Moreover, broken toys can also pose a safety risk, as small parts can become detached and cause harm. To ensure durability, choose toys that are made from high-quality materials and are designed to withstand rough play. For example, wooden toys, like blocks or shape sorters, are often more durable than plastic toys and can withstand heavy use.

In real-world scenarios, safety and durability can be ensured by following a few simple tips. For instance, always read the manufacturer’s instructions and follow the recommended age range for the toy. Additionally, supervise your child during playtime, especially when introducing new toys, to ensure their safety. You can also inspect toys regularly for signs of wear and tear, and repair or replace them as needed. By doing so, you can help prevent accidents and ensure your child has a safe and enjoyable play experience.

Can I give my 18-24 month old boy toys with small parts or batteries?

It’s generally not recommended to give toys with small parts or batteries to children under the age of 3. At 18-24 months, children are still putting everything in their mouths, and small parts can be a choking hazard. Batteries can also be toxic if ingested, and can cause serious harm if they get stuck in a child’s throat or digestive tract. Instead, opt for toys that are designed specifically for this age group, with large, soft parts and no small or detachable components.

If you do choose a toy with batteries, make sure to follow the manufacturer’s instructions for installation and use. You should also supervise your child closely during playtime to ensure they don’t try to remove the batteries or put them in their mouth.
